Rubber Accelerator D (Accelerator DPG) Cas No. 102-06-7 Type : Powder / Master Batch Application: The accelerator D(DPG) is widely used in natural rubber and synthetic rubber. Not suitable for latex. It is mainly used for manufacturing tire, rubber sheet, rubber shoes and other rubber industrial products.

Rubber Antioxidant BKF Manufacturers, Suppliers, Factory
Properties: White or light red crystalline powder, odorless, non-toxic, insoluble in water, soluble in ethanol, acetone and vegetable oil. Application: Phenol-type antioxidant, non-staining, non-discoloring, used in natural rubber, synthetic rubber, ABS, polyolefin and other polymers, particularly in latex and light-colored rubber, rate of use is generally 0.5-1.5%.

Mar 10, 2015· Reclaimed rubber was cured using different types of vulcanization accelerators (MBT, TBBS, TMTD, DPG, CBS) commonly used in industry. Two ratios of vulcanization accelerator/sulfur [2:1 as conventional system and 1:2 as effective system (EV)] were used.

(1) NOBS is an excellent rubber accelerator. The performance of accelerator NOBS is similar as CZ with better scorch safety. (2) Accelerator NOBS is widely used in NR, IR, SBR, NBR and EPDM. (3) Accelerator NOBS can be used alone or with other vulcanization accelerators such as thiurams, guanidines and dithiocarbamates to improve the activity.

- What are the characteristics of DPG rubber?
- 2. Characteristics of DPG: - Acceleration: DPG functions as a medium-fast primary accelerator, meaning it promotes the vulcanization process in rubber production. - Moderate reactivity: It offers a balanced level of reactivity, making it suitable for a wide range of rubber types, including natural rubber (NR), synthetic rubber, and blends.

- What is a dithiocarbamate accelerator?
- Dithiocarbamates – Dithiocarbamates are ultra-fast accelerators, known for their rapid vulcanization properties, even at lower temperatures. These are typically secondary accelerators used in combination with other types to increase vulcanization speed.
